当前位置:首页 > 行业资讯 > SSL证书 > 正文内容

SSL证书转换的原因与操作方法

2025-09-03SSL证书231

海外云服务器 40个地区可选            亚太云服务器 香港 日本 韩国

云虚拟主机 个人和企业网站的理想选择            俄罗斯电商外贸虚拟主机 赠送SSL证书

美国云虚拟主机 助力出海企业低成本上云             WAF网站防火墙 为您的业务网站保驾护航


在进行SSL证书转换时,通常是因为需要将证书从一种格式转换为另一种以适配不同的服务器或系统需求,常见的转换包括PEM、DER、PFX等格式之间的互转,操作上,可通过OpenSSL等工具使用命令行实现,例如将PEM转为PFX或反之,转换过程中需注意保护私钥安全,避免泄露。

在当今互联网安全日益受到重视的背景下,SSL(Secure Sockets Layer)证书已成为保障网站数据传输安全的重要工具,在实际使用过程中,用户常常会遇到一个常见问题:不同服务器或平台对SSL证书格式的要求各不相同,这就涉及到了SSL证书的“格式转换”操作,本文将详细介绍SSL证书转换的背景、常见格式及其转换方法,帮助用户更深入理解并高效完成相关操作。

SSL证书本质上是一种数字证书文件,用于验证网站身份,并在浏览器与服务器之间建立加密通信,由于不同的服务器软件(如 Apache、Nginx、IIS、Tomcat 等)对证书格式的支持存在差异,因此在部署SSL证书时,可能需要将证书从一种格式转换为另一种格式,以适配特定平台的安装要求。

有些服务器使用 .crt.key 格式,而另一些则需要 .pfx.p7b 格式,SSL证书转换正是为了解决这一兼容性问题,实现证书在不同环境下的顺利部署。


常见的SSL证书格式

了解不同证书格式是进行转换的前提,以下是几种常见的SSL证书格式及其用途:

  • .crt:最常见的证书格式,通常用于 Apache、Nginx 等服务器。
  • .pem:基于 Base64 编码的文本格式,可以包含公钥、私钥或完整的证书链。
  • .key:通常用于保存私钥文件,必须与证书配对使用。
  • .pfx(或 .p12:一种包含证书和私钥的二进制格式,常用于 IIS、Tomcat 等平台。
  • .p7b(PKCS#7):仅包含证书链信息,不包含私钥。

每种格式都有其适用场景,掌握其区别有助于更好地进行证书管理和部署。


为什么需要进行SSL证书转换?

SSL证书格式转换主要出于以下几方面的需求:

  1. 服务器兼容性需求
    当网站从 Apache 迁移到 IIS 时,可能需要将 .crt.key 文件合并转换为 .pfx 格式以便导入使用。

  2. 备份与恢复需求
    将证书和私钥打包为 .pfx 格式,便于在不同服务器之间进行迁移和备份。

  3. 统一管理需求
    在多平台部署的场景中,统一证书格式可以简化运维流程,提高管理效率。


SSL证书转换方法详解

使用 OpenSSL 工具进行转换

OpenSSL 是一个功能强大的开源加密工具,广泛用于 SSL/TLS 相关操作,以下是几种常见的转换操作示例:

  • .crt.key 转换为 .pfx 格式

    openssl pkcs12 -export -out certificate.pfx -inkey private.key -in certificate.crt -certfile ca_bundle.crt
  • .pfx 转换为 .crt.key 文件

    openssl pkcs12 -in certificate.pfx -out certificate.pem -nodes

    然后从 .pem 文件中分别提取 .crt.key

    openssl x509 -outform PEM -in certificate.pem -out certificate.crt
    openssl rsa -in certificate.pem -out certificate.key

通过上述命令,用户可以灵活地在不同格式之间进行转换,适用于大多数服务器环境。


使用在线转换工具

对于不熟悉命令行操作的用户,也可以使用一些在线工具进行证书转换,SSL Shopper 提供的在线转换服务,但需要注意的是,上传私钥等敏感信息至第三方平台存在一定安全风险,建议仅在测试环境中使用。


使用服务器管理面板

某些服务器管理面板(如 Plesk、cPanel、IIS 管理器等)也集成了证书导入导出功能,用户可以通过图形界面完成格式转换操作,无需手动执行命令,更加直观便捷。


证书转换过程中的注意事项
  1. 保护私钥安全
    私钥文件(.key)一旦泄露,可能导致整个网站的安全机制失效,因此在转换过程中务必确保私钥不被泄露。

  2. 备份原始证书文件
    在执行任何转换操作之前,建议先备份原始的证书和私钥文件,以防止操作失误造成数据丢失。

  3. 确保证书链完整性
    在转换过程中应检查证书链是否完整,尤其是中间证书是否缺失,否则可能导致浏览器提示“证书不受信任”。


SSL证书的格式转换虽然技术性较强,但只要掌握了基本原理和操作方法,其实并不复杂,无论是服务器迁移、系统升级,还是统一部署管理,掌握证书格式转换技能,都是现代 Web 运维中不可或缺的重要环节。

通过本文的介绍,相信您已经对 SSL 证书转换有了更全面的理解,在实际操作中,建议结合具体服务器平台选择合适的转换方式,并始终注意数据安全与证书完整性,以确保整个部署过程顺利、安全。

扫描二维码推送至手机访问。

版权声明:本文由特网科技发布,如需转载请注明出处。

本文链接:https://www.56dr.com/mation/74763.html

分享给朋友:

“SSL证书转换的原因与操作方法” 的相关文章

云服务器租赁指南,快速上手操作与维护

《4060云服务器租用指南》:了解云服务的基本概念、选择合适的云提供商、购买和配置云服务器、管理云资源以及安全保护。高效、安全的云服务器租用体验在当今数字化时代,企业需要借助云服务来提高效率、降低成本,4060云服务器租用就是其中之一,本文将详细介绍4060云服务器租用的特点、优势以及如何选择合适的...

全球领先者引领未来趋势

在全球经济和科技快速发展的背景下,全球领先者正在引领着未来的发展趋势。它们通过不断创新和优化产品和服务,为消费者提供了更多的便利和选择。这些公司也在积极地参与国际竞争,努力在国际市场中占据领先地位。全球领先者的成功得益于其强大的研发能力和卓越的服务质量。在当今数字化转型的浪潮中,云计算已经成为企业数...

阿里云服务器租用价格分析

阿里云服务器租用的价格受到多种因素影响,包括操作系统、实例规格、带宽、地域等多个方面。通常情况下,价格会随这些因素的变化而有所变动。在选择阿里云服务器时,建议您参考官方产品文档和市场调研数据,以便更好地了解不同配置和服务的成本差异。如果您需要进行成本控制,可以考虑使用阿里云提供的优惠活动或套餐,以获...

通用SSL通配符证书的费用分析

通用 SSL 通配符证书是一种用于保护多个域名或子域的 SSL 证书。这些证书通常比其他类型的 SSL 证书更便宜,因为它可以覆盖一个或多个域名。这种类型的证书也有其成本和限制。它需要支付更多的费用,因为需要为每个需要使用该证书的域名或子域支付费用。通用 SSL 通配符证书只能覆盖一个或多个域名,不...

如何按年续费SSL证书

SSL证书按年续费通常需要在到期前支付一定费用,以保持其有效性和安全性。具体的续费方式和时间点可能会因不同的SSL证书提供商而异,建议查阅相关文档或联系服务支持以获取准确信息。在当今数字化的时代,互联网已经成为我们日常生活中不可或缺的一部分,对于那些使用网络进行交易、在线支付或者需要保护个人隐私的人...

价格变动趋势,从免费到高价

在购买商品时,首先考虑的是性价比。关注商品的质量和售后服务。可以参考用户评价和市场反馈。了解自己的需求和预算,做出最适合的选择。在数字时代,SSL证书已经成为了网站安全的重要保障,_SSL证书的费用也让人感到困惑和担忧,本文将探讨SSL证书的价格,以及如何根据自己的需求进行选择。SSL证书的价格SS...